Catriona Lemay Doan of Saskatoon pulls ahead of Monique Garbrecht-Enfeldt of Germany to win the gold medalin the women's 500 metre speed skating event at the Winter Olympics in Salt Lake City, Thurs., Feb. 14, 2002.
